Bao-Ing-Out, located in the Valley River Center, is a restaurant that offers a pleasant surprise in the food court. The staff is friendly, helpful, and super nice, making the dining experience enjoyable. They even provide free samples of their dishes, which is a great way to try something new. The #7 pork dumplings are a must-try, as they are fresh, perfectly cooked, and saucy. The pork bao is juicy, and the steamed curry chicken bao, a limited-time special, has a prominent curry taste and is stuffed full of meat. Portions are generous, providing good value for money. The sesame balls are chewy, and the pickled vegetables smell great. There are vegetarian options available, including veggie steamed bao buns and veggie noodles. Customers have consistently praised the fresh and delicious food, the courteous and kind service, and the overall satisfying dining experience at Bao-Ing-Out. Whether you're in the mood for bao, dumplings, fried chicken, or homemade noodles, this restaurant is a great choice for a quick and authentic meal.
